Rites held Tuesday for Helen L. Gjerde

Funeral services for former Forest City resident, Mrs. Helen Gjerde of Garner, were held Tuesday afternoon at Fertile Church of Christ. The Rev. Dennis Ganz officiated.

Mrs. Dennis Erickson served as organist. Casket bearers were Michael Kinsella, Ronald Anderson, Robert Ouverson, Curtis Ouverson, Clarence Ouverson and Maurice Studer. Burial was in Madison Township cemetery in Forest City with Cataldo Funeral home handling arrangements.

Mrs. Gjerde, 73, died Saturday [15 Nov 1980] at Concord Manor Nursing home in Garner.

Helen Louise Gjerde, the daughter of Charles A. and Anna Mae Anderson Hodson, was born May 2, 1907, in Madison county. She attended school at Forest City, graduated from Thompson high school and received her teaching certificate at Cedar Falls.

Mrs. Gjerde taught in the Forest City, Joice, Fertile and Garner areas. Feb. 2, 1933, she married Selmer M. Gjerde at Bethany, Mo. They farmed north of Crystal Lake for several years and then in the Fertile area. In 1949 they moved to Garner. She had also worked as a matron at the Cerro Gordo county home for 15 years.

Mrs. Gjerde was a member of Fertile Church of Christ.

Survivors include two sons, the Rev. Wayne G. Gjerde of Ogden and Charles E. Gjerde of Murray, Nev.; four grandchildren; three sisters, Mrs. Lois Austin of Crystal Lake, Mrs. Laurence (Hazel) Greiman and Mrs. Harold (Eva) Hall, both of Garner; and two brothers, Donald Hodson of Crystal Lake and Ralph Hodson of Britt. She was preceded in death by her husband, Selmer, Dec. 16, 1960, her parents, and a brother, Howard Hodson.
